Leadership review briefing — gross-margin assessment

Our quarterly review of gross margin across the Wrenfield product lines shows a 1.8-point decline, driven chiefly by component cost inflation and deeper discounting in the Calder region. Sales leads should note that service margins held steady, partially offsetting hardware erosion. Corrective measures under evaluation include supplier renegotiation and tightened discount authority. The confidential note below outlines the margin targets we intend to commit to.

board note of kafof-yahag: Druaelox Foods plans to raise the Holwyn list price by 35 percent in July.

# Break-Glass Access — InvoForge Renderer

Plugin authors normally interact with the InvoForge PDF renderer through the sandboxed plugin API only. Break-glass access exists solely for incidents where a malformed plugin corrupts the render queue and the sandbox cannot be reached. Request approval from the on-call steward first; all break-glass sessions are logged and reviewed within 24 hours. Once approval is granted, unlock the emergency console using the recovery passphrase that appears immediately below.

recovery phrase for yawif-hahif: druys-kelius-ralax-raliel

**Q: My parcel-tracking webhook stopped firing — what now?**

First, don't panic; this happens a lot with CartonCast. Check the endpoint health page in the Wexley dashboard — nine times out of ten your receiver returned a 4xx and we paused delivery. Re-enable it and replay missed events from the last 72 hours. If events are genuinely missing upstream, that's a carrier feed issue on our side. Send the affected shipment window to the address below.

escalation mailbox, kaweg-kahif: druwyn.sordor@nelvroworks.corp

Runbook: slow autocomplete on Thistledown Search. When suggest latency exceeds 400ms at p95, the usual cause is the prefix index rebuilding in the foreground after a schema push. Before intervening, note for security review that the rebuild job runs with elevated read access to the suggestion corpus, so any manual restart must use the scoped service account, never a personal credential. The approved restart procedure and access justification are documented on the page below.

operations page: https://confluence.lumicsys.internal/projects/display/projects/display